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Medford Broening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Medford Broening?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Medford Broening is under $1,150.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Medford Broening?

The cheapest apartment in Medford Broening is Highlandtown Plaza Co-op Apartments 62+ which is listed at $845, while the average apartment in Medford Broening costs $2,900.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Medford Broening?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 15 regular apartments in Medford Broening that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.

How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Medford Broening?

Cheap apartments in Medford Broening have an average cost of $968 which is $1,932 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Medford Broening.
